The generators of phase-currents of stepping-motors are frequently provided with a double-voltage device: a low voltage E and voltage K times higher, in order to decrease the rising-time of those currents. This work shows it is generally useless to take a high value for K, in the eventuality of a rotation of the motor, with stoppage on every step, without electric braking. The electric braking, with a few units value for K, improves the rotation speed, when stopping on every step.
